获取表单填写结果的内容
命令说明
人机协同中心将指定表单填写结果返回后,通过指定字段名称可以获取该字段值
命令原型
sRet = FormCollaboration.GetFormKeyValue(jsonRet,keyList)
命令参数
参数 | 必选 | 类型 | 默认值 | 说明 |
---|---|---|---|---|
jsonRet | True | expression | jsonRet | 运行"发送表单并等待填写结果"命令后返回的表单填写结果 |
keyList | True | cascade | [] | 通过指定字段名称,从指定的表单填写结果中获取该字段值 |
返回结果
sRet,将命令运行后的结果赋值给此变量。
运行实例
/*********************************获取表单填写结果的内容*****************************
命令原型:
sRet = FormCollaboration.GetFormKeyValue(jsonRet,keyList)
入参:
jsonRet--运行"发送表单并等待填写结果"命令后返回的表单填写结果
keyList--通过指定字段名称,从指定的表单填写结果中获取该字段值
出参:
sRet--命令运行后的结果
**********************************************************************************/
Dim jsonRet,sRet
// 发送表单并返回等待结果
jsonRet = FormCollaboration.SendFormData({"action_id":215,"form_data":[{"field_id":"input_zdsnczzq","input_value":""}]},@ui"窗口_FolderView",{"x":1236,"y":1275,"width":390,"height":168})
// 获取表单填写结果的内容
sRet = FormCollaboration.GetFormKeyValue(jsonRet,[215,"input_zdsnczzq"])
TracePrint sRet